<h2>
The Make-up and Properties of Soluble Lithium Silicate</h2>
<p>
Soluble lithium silicate (Li2SiO3) includes lithium ions and silicate anions, supplying a steady yet reactive framework. Its solubility in water permits simple application and assimilation right into various formulas. Trick homes consist of high sensitivity with cementitious materials, exceptional bond, and exceptional toughness. In addition, lithium silicate enhances the mechanical stamina and chemical resistance of cured surfaces, making it very useful in building and construction and industrial applications. Its environmentally friendly nature lines up with sustainability goals, positioning it as a favored option for contemporary industries. </p>
<h2>
Applications Across Various Sectors</h2>
<p>
1. Concrete Surface Area Treatments: In construction, soluble lithium silicate functions as a reliable surface area hardener and densifier for concrete. It reacts with calcium hydroxide present in concrete to create calcium silicate hydrate (C-S-H), significantly boosting the firmness and thickness of the surface. This treatment boosts wear resistance, decreases cleaning, and boosts the overall lifespan of concrete frameworks. Additionally, it improves the sealability of concrete, lowering water penetration and shielding against chemical strikes. </p>

<h2>
What is Soluble Potassium Silicate?</h2>
<p>
Soluble potassium silicate is a clear, alkaline remedy composed of potassium oxide (K ₂ O) and silicon dioxide (SiO ₂). It is produced by responding potassium carbonate with silica at heats, adhered to by dissolving the item in water. Soluble potassium silicate is understood for its excellent binding, sticky, and safety residential properties, making it a useful additive in many formulations. </p>

<h2>
Production Techniques</h2>
<p>
The production of soluble potassium silicate involves the complying with actions: </p>
<p>
1. Reaction: Potassium carbonate (K ₂ CO ₃) is reacted with silica (SiO ₂) at heats to create potassium silicate. </p>
<p>
2. Dissolution: The resulting potassium silicate is liquified in water to generate a clear, alkaline service. </p>
<p>
3. Filtering and Filtration: The solution is filteringed system and detoxified to get rid of impurities, making sure a high-grade end product. </p>
